Proposed 21-Story Office Tower on 106th Receives Design Approval for Phase One
A two-phase Master Development Plan application was submitted to the City of Bellevue to replace 3 existing office buildings with a 21-story office tower and a 5-story office building with ground floor active use and parking stalls. The project recently received Design Review approval for Phase 1 of their plans. […]

Mixed-Use Project, Avenue Bellevue, Closes Largest Construction Loan in Bellevue History for $700M
Avenue Bellevue, LLC, in partnership with Fortress Development, recently announced that they secured financing for its flagship project, Avenue Bellevue. The two-tower luxury condo, hotel and retail project, is currently under construction.
